Chinese Symbols Pronunciation (Pinyin) And Meaning:
Pronunciation: mínzhī-míngāo
Syntactic Function:
Meaning:the hard-won possession of the people;fat of the people;flesh and blood of the people;substance or wealth of the nation;the people's lifeblood
